Abstract

Setting: Malawi has an extensive national antiretroviral treatment (ART) program, and although less than 2% of all patients receive second-line ART, there are increasingly more patients failing on these regimens.Objective: To establish a virtual ART committee using limited available local facilities and expertise to recommend third-line regimens based on genotype resistance of samples sent abroad.Design: A secretariat and a laboratory sample hub were established. The committee started work after locally organizing training courses. Decisions about ART regimens were mainly based on a relatively simple, previously described algorithm, which allowed decisions to be taken without extensive expert knowledge.Results: Of the 25 applications assessed, 23 samples were sent for resistance testing from June 2017 to April 2018. Major protease inhibitor (PI) resistance was detected in 65% of the samples. PI resistance was found even in patients exposed to PIs for short periods. In particular, patients who received co-administration of PIs and rifampicin frequently showed resistance mutations.Conclusion: Third-line ART using genotypic resistance testing and algorithm-based treatment regimens are feasible in low-resource settings. Our model can serve as a base for similar programs initiating programmatic third-line ART in other African countries.
